$594,900Land for sale, 105 E Irving Park Rd Itasca, in Itasca, United StatesItasca, 105 E Irving Park RdPlot of landAdd to favoritesMessage agent
$269,000Land for sale, 19w068 North Avenue, DuPage County, IL, in Addison Township, United StatesAddison TownshipPlot of landAdd to favoritesMessage agent
$17,589,548Vacant Land - Itasca, ILItasca, 5N210 Central RoadPlot of land • 2 m²Add to favoritesMessage agent